A middle school talent show is probably one of the most nerve-racking experiences in any kid's life, and this is exactly why.

Anything can go wrong at any time, and for this intrepid foursome tragedy struck very early. They decided to perform Weezer's "Undone" (also known as The Sweater Song), a typical song for a young musical group to attempt. The intro went off without a hitch, but by the first lyric, everything went south.

As soon as the vocalist and keyboardist touched his keys to play the first note, the instrument crumbled beneath him to the ground in a heap of sadness. The shock was visible on the young musician's face.

That's a lesson learned: Always check your equipment before you play (or be popular enough to have roadies to do it for you).
